Historical Context of Architecture and Society

The historical context of architecture reveals a tapestry of social influences. From ancient civilisations where buildings were constructed as reflections of the state or divine power, to contemporary designs that prioritise sustainability and social participation, architecture has always reflected prevailing social conditions. For example, Gothic cathedrals symbolised the religious fervour of the Middle Ages, while the Bauhaus movement of the early 20th century advocated simplicity and functionality in response to the industrial age. The architectural style of each period summarises the social values of that period and shows how cultural changes can lead to transformative design approaches.

Overview of Key Architectural Movements

Throughout history, various architectural movements have emerged, each shaped by the social context of its time. The Renaissance, for example, celebrated humanism and the revival of classical ideals, leading to buildings that emphasised beauty and harmony. In contrast, Modernism sought to break with tradition by focusing on innovation and the use of new materials. Postmodernism, on the other hand, reacted against the rigidity of Modernism and embraced eclecticism and contextualism. Each movement offers insights into how architects interpreted and responded to the cultural and social narratives of their time and how they shaped the built environment in profound ways.

The Role of Cultural Context in Design

Cultural context underpins architecture, influencing every aspect of a design. It encompasses the traditions, customs and historical narratives that characterise a society. When architects immerse themselves in the cultural fabric of a community, they can create buildings that resonate deeply with local people. This connection fosters a sense of belonging and pride, making architecture a living part of the culture rather than an external imposition.

Understanding the cultural context requires sensitivity to the local environment. This includes recognising the social dynamics, economic conditions and even climatic factors that shape how people live and interact. For example, traditional architecture in arid regions often has thick walls and small windows to regulate temperature, illustrating how cultural practices and environmental needs can come together in design.

Culturally Responsive Architecture Case Studies

Several recent architectural projects exemplify culturally responsive design. The National Museum of African American History and Culture in Washington, D.C., demonstrates how architecture can convey cultural identity. Its unique form, reminiscent of a crown, is inspired by the African-American tradition of ornamentation and the importance of heritage. This design is not only visually striking, but also serves as a strong statement of identity and resilience.

Another interesting example is the work of Mexican architect Tatiana Bilbao, who often uses local materials and traditional building techniques in her projects. Using local stone and sustainable practices in her design for “Casa Ventura”, Bilbao reflects the cultural landscape of her environment while responding to contemporary needs. Such projects emphasise how architects can engage with local culture by creating meaningful spaces that resonate with society.

Housing Crisis and Affordable Design Solutions

The housing crisis is a pressing issue in many urban areas where rapidly rising prices are causing low-income families to struggle to find suitable housing. Architects are responding to this challenge by creating affordable design solutions that prioritise functionality without sacrificing quality.

For example, some architects are exploring modular construction, where houses are built using pre-fabricated components. This approach not only reduces costs, but also speeds up the construction process, enabling a faster response to the housing shortage. In addition, architects are increasingly incorporating flexible living spaces that can accommodate different family structures, ensuring that homes remain viable as needs change over time.

Real-world examples abound, with initiatives such as community land trusts enabling co-operative ownership and the development of affordable housing. Collaborating with non-profit organisations, the architects demonstrate how thoughtful design can address pressing social challenges by designing units that foster a sense of community while maintaining affordability.

Sustainable Architecture and Environmental Concerns

As awareness of climate change and environmental degradation increases, architects are increasingly prioritising sustainable practices in their designs. Sustainable architecture aims to minimise the environmental impact of buildings by using renewable resources, energy-efficient systems and sustainable materials.

For example, many architects are designing homes that utilise passive solar techniques, allowing buildings to benefit from natural light and heat, reducing reliance on artificial heating and cooling systems. Green roofs and living walls not only enhance aesthetic appeal, but also contribute to biodiversity and help manage rainwater in urban areas.

Real-life projects such as the Bosco Verticale in Milan exemplify this trend. By integrating greenery into tall buildings, these vertical forests improve air quality and provide natural habitats for wildlife. By addressing environmental concerns through innovative design, architects are not only improving the quality of life for residents, but also contributing to the health of the planet.

Advances in Construction Techniques

The evolution of construction techniques is profoundly influencing architectural design. Innovations such as prefabrication, modular construction and 3D printing have changed the way buildings are put together. Prefabrication can significantly reduce construction time and waste by allowing architects to create components off-site, resulting in sustainable practices that are in line with contemporary environmental concerns. Modular construction further enhances this efficiency by enabling entire sections of buildings to be manufactured in factories and assembled on-site.

These techniques not only simplify the construction process, but also allow for greater design flexibility. Architects can explore complex forms and intricate geometries that were previously impractical. The best example of this is the use of 3D printing in the construction of complex facades or unique structural elements that allow for creativity reflecting the diversity of societal needs.

Frank Lloyd Wright: Organic Architecture

Frank Lloyd Wright is known for his concept of “organic architecture”, which emphasises the harmony between human habitation and the natural world. Wright believed that buildings should not only exist in their environment, but also enhance it. This philosophy is perhaps best exemplified in the design of Fallingwater, built over a waterfall in Pennsylvania. Rather than dominating the landscape, the building blends seamlessly with its surroundings, using local materials and mimicking natural forms.

Wright’s views on society were deeply rooted in the idea of community and individuality. He saw architecture as a means of encouraging a sense of belonging and a connection to nature. Wright aimed to enrich people’s lives by creating spaces that encourage tranquillity and reflection. Wright’s work encourages us to consider how our built environments can foster both personal and social well-being.

Le Corbusier The Luminescent City Concept

Le Corbusier, one of the pioneers of modern architecture, proposed the concept of the “Shining City”, a vision for urban life that prioritised efficiency, functionality and openness. His designs featured tall buildings surrounded by green spaces, aiming to create a harmonious balance between nature and urban life. Le Corbusier believed that the organisation of space could enhance social interactions and improve quality of life.

In his approach, he emphasised the need for well-planned cities that meet the collective needs of their inhabitants. The Shining City was not just about aesthetics; it was a response to the challenges of urban overcrowding and industrialisation. His vision has influenced urban planning worldwide, encouraging cities to rethink their layout and prioritise public spaces. Le Corbusier’s work makes us think about how urban design can shape social dynamics and encourage community participation.

Norman Foster Sustainability and Innovation

Norman Foster is known for his commitment to sustainability and innovation in architecture. His projects, such as the iconic Hearst Tower in New York, integrate the latest technology and environmentally friendly practices. Foster’s designs often incorporate green roofs, natural ventilation and energy-efficient systems, reflecting his belief that architecture should contribute positively to the environment.

Foster’s views on society emphasise the responsibility of architects to create not only functional but also sustainable spaces for future generations. Foster advocates a design philosophy that takes into account the impact on the planet and the well-being of its inhabitants. Prioritising sustainability, Foster’s work promotes a collective awareness of our environmental footprint, reminding us of the important role architecture plays in addressing global issues.

Resilience in Post-Disaster Architecture

The impact of natural disasters in recent years has underlined the need for resilient architecture. Architects are rethinking designs to withstand hurricanes, earthquakes and floods. This trend is evident in cities such as New Orleans, where post-Hurricane Katrina reconstruction has led to elevated homes and flood-resistant materials. Resilience is not only about durability, but also about adaptability; architects design spaces that can evolve with changing climates and societal needs. This proactive approach demonstrates how thoughtful design can reduce the impacts of disaster by helping communities recover and thrive.
